The officers and trustees of the Cetronia Fire Company, No. 1, recently donated funds to the fire department with the approval of the club membership.
Fire company funds are raised from small games of chance, bingo, and other fundraisers.
Approximately $4,000 was donated to the fire department and was used to replace aging gas meters, which are carried in the fire apparatus.
Two MSA Safety Altair 5X Multigas Detectors were purchased. Each meter is capable of detecting up to six gases, including natural gas, simultaneously.
This technology adds a great deal of safety to firefighters, EMS personnel, police and residents of South Whitehall Township.
